It has a 1 megawatt-hour battery storage system housed in a 20-foot container. Solar energy generated during the day is stored in batteries and released as needed. . Jambi, February 18, 2025 – PT Cipta Kridatama (CK), a subsidiary of PT ABM Investama Tbk (ABMM), in collaboration with SUN Energy, has inaugurated Indonesia's first and largest Containerized Battery Energy Storage System (CBESS) for Solar Power. Hungary is a member of the European Union and thus takes part in the EU strategy to increase its share of renewable energy. The EU has adopted the 2009 Renewable Energy Directive, which included a 20% renewable energy target by 2020 for the EU. [1] By 2030 wind should produce in average 26-35% of. .
